default_progressive_merge_num 用于设置新建一张表时默认的渐进合并次数。

    属性

    描述

    参数类型

    整型

    默认值

    60

    取值范围

    [0, +∞)

    是否重启 OBServer 生效

    OceanBase 数据库支持对表数据进行渐进合并,即在对表执行需要重写数据的 DDL 操作后,可以将表数据的重写分散到多次合并中,一次合并中只进行部分数据的重写。您可以通过表级属性progressive_merge_num来控制合并行为,也可以通过default_progressive_merge_num配置项来设置新建一张表时默认的渐进合并次数。

    当您未对新建表指定progressive_merge_num属性时,系统会将表级属性progressive_merge_num的值设置为default_progressive_merge_num的值。

    progressive_merge_num属性的取值含义如下:

    • 0 :表示执行渐进合并,且渐进合并的次数为 100。

    • 1:表示强制执行全量合并,不执行渐进合并。

    • 大于 1 :表示发生 Schema 变更时按照指定轮次做渐进合并。